A leading global insurance organisation is seeking an experienced Application Support Analyst to join their team. This role sits at the intersection of technology, data, and insurance, supporting critical applications used across underwriting, claims, and finance functions. You’ll play a key role in ensuring the stability, performance, and integrity of systems that underpin core business operations. This is an excellent opportunity for someone who enjoys hands-on troubleshooting, working with complex data flows, and collaborating with both technical and business stakeholders in a highly regulated environ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ide day-to-day support for business-critical applications, including underwriting and claims systems
- Investigate and resolve data and system issues across integrated platforms (downstream systems)
- Write and optimise advanced SQL queries (T-SQL) for troubleshooting and reporting
- Manage and maintain SQL Server databases (performance tuning, backups, optimisation)
- Develop and support SSIS data pipelines and SSRS reports
- Work closely with internal teams and third-party vendors to resolve incidents and implement enhancements
- Support system releases, upgrades, and change initiatives
- Ensure data accuracy, integrity, and traceability across systems
- Maintain documentation and support processes aligned with ITIL best practices
